WebAppearance. Bush rats have soft and dense fur which is grey-brown and red-brown with light grey-brown underparts. The tails of these animals are brown, grey, or black and are always slightly shorter than the body. The feet can be white, pink, grey, or brown and the hindfeet of Bush rats are often darker that the forefeet. Brown Rat (Rattus norvegicus) is also known as a common rat, Norway rat, sewer rat. Size – An adult maximum weight is around 500g (18oz). Maximum length (excluding tail) 28 cm (11 inches), however, the female is smaller than.
